SENIOR TECHNICAL PROGRAM MANAGER, ADVANCED RF SYSTEMS (TS/SCI)
Based at Rocket Lab’s global headquarters in Long Beach, CA, you are the program authority for our next-generation RF systems and payloads. You own the technical roadmap and strategic program decisions from the first “blank sheet” prototype, through flight qualification, and into high-rate production. This is a high‑ownership role: you’ll immerse yourself in the operational realities of National Security, civil, and commercial pioneers to turn their hardest problems into concrete technical milestones, and you’ll be the person the program runs on.
(
Please note:
this position can be hired at the Senior Technical Program Manager I or Senior Technical Program Manager II level.)
WHAT YOU’LL GET TO DO:
- Command the Lifecycle:
Build and lead the team that takes RF payloads, transponders, SAR, and communications systems from a “blank sheet” concept through qualification, high‑rate production, and flight, and own the technical roadmap that grows the team’s core capabilities. - Lead the Team of Teams:
Run multiple active programs at once, make sound architectural calls with Chief Engineers, navigate the hardest trade‑offs in phased arrays, digital signal processing, and high‑rate manufacturing, and personally dive into the most program‑threatening problems alongside the team. - Build the Bench:
Grow a culture where strong people take smart, healthy risks and the best idea wins, no matter who it comes from, we back bold calls and treat an intelligent miss as the cost of moving fast and coach and develop the next generation of program and team leaders. - Forge the Supply Chain:
Manage high‑stakes subcontracts and suppliers as strategic partners essential to the mission, protecting schedule and margin. - Unblock Excellence:
Synchronize cross‑functional teams across hardware, software, and spectrum management and clear roadblocks quickly so the team keeps moving at speed and quality stays high. - Influence the Future:
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ned National Security, civil, and commercial customers, and partner with BD & Strategy on proposals and technical narratives that define the next generation of RF systems and payloads.
